Understanding Vinyl Flooring Types
The world of vinyl flooring is diverse, offering a range of options to suit various aesthetic preferences and functional needs in Burien. Let’s explore some of the most popular types:
Luxury Vinyl Plank LVP
Luxury Vinyl Plank, or LVP, is designed to mimic the look and feel of natural wood. It typically comes in long, plank-like strips that are either glued down or installed as a floating floor with a click-lock system. The realistic wood grain textures and a wide array of color options allow homeowners in Burien to achieve the warmth and beauty of hardwood without the associated cost and maintenance concerns. LVP is a favorite for living rooms, bedrooms, and even commercial spaces seeking a sophisticated yet durable finish.
Luxury Vinyl Tile LVT
Similar to LVP, Luxury Vinyl Tile, or LVT, offers a high degree of realism, but it’s designed to replicate the appearance of natural stone, ceramic, or porcelain tiles. LVT comes in individual tile shapes and can be grouted for an even more authentic look and feel. This makes it an excellent choice for creating intricate patterns or for bathrooms and kitchens where the aesthetic of tile is desired. The waterproof nature of LVT is particularly beneficial in Burien’s climate.
Sheet Vinyl
Sheet vinyl flooring comes in large rolls and is a highly cost-effective option. It’s known for its seamless installation, which minimizes seams and therefore reduces potential areas for water to seep through. Sheet vinyl is available in a vast range of patterns and colors, including designs that mimic wood, tile, or abstract contemporary styles. It’s a practical and budget-friendly solution for a variety of applications, from utility rooms to busy commercial settings.
Professional Vinyl Flooring Installation in Burien
While some DIY enthusiasts might consider installing vinyl flooring themselves, the benefits of professional installation for homes and businesses in Burien are significant. Local flooring professionals bring a wealth of experience and specialized tools to ensure a flawless and long-lasting finish. The process typically involves several key steps:
Subfloor Preparation
The foundation of any successful floor installation is proper subfloor preparation. Professionals in Burien will assess the existing subfloor for any unevenness, damage, or moisture issues. If necessary, they will level, repair, or prepare the subfloor to create a smooth and stable surface for the new vinyl. This step is critical for the longevity and appearance of the flooring.
Acclimation of Materials
Vinyl flooring needs time to acclimate to the environmental conditions of your home or business in Burien. Flooring professionals will ensure the materials are stored in the installation area for a specified period to adjust to the temperature and humidity, preventing issues like expansion or contraction after installation.
Precise Cutting and Layout
Achieving a professional look requires precise cutting and strategic layout of the vinyl planks or tiles. Experienced installers will carefully measure and cut each piece to fit around doorways, cabinets, and other architectural features, ensuring a clean and cohesive appearance throughout your property.
Secure Adhesion or Locking Mechanism
Depending on the type of vinyl flooring chosen, professionals will either expertly apply adhesive for a secure bond or skillfully engage the click-lock system for a floating floor installation. Proper installation ensures the flooring remains stable and resists movement over time.
Finishing Touches and Transitions
Once the main flooring is installed, professionals will install necessary transition strips between different flooring types or at doorways, ensuring a smooth and safe passage. They will also conduct a thorough inspection to ensure all edges are neatly finished and the entire installation meets high standards.

Frequently Asked Questions About Vinyl Flooring Installation in Burien
Q: Will vinyl flooring withstand Burien’s often damp weather?
A: Absolutely. Vinyl flooring is inherently waterproof, making it an excellent choice for the Pacific Northwest’s climate. Many types, such as LVP and sheet vinyl, are ideal for basements, kitchens, and bathrooms that might encounter moisture.
Q: How long does professional vinyl flooring installation typically take in Burien?
A: The duration of installation can vary depending on the size of the area, the type of vinyl flooring chosen (LVP, LVT, or sheet), and the complexity of the subfloor. However, for a standard-sized room, a professional installation usually takes between one to two days.
Q: What is the difference in cost between LVP, LVT, and sheet vinyl for installation in Burien?
A: Generally, sheet vinyl tends to be the most budget-friendly option for materials and installation. Luxury Vinyl Plank (LVP) and Luxury Vinyl Tile (LVT) are typically priced higher due to their enhanced realism and construction, but they offer superior durability and aesthetic appeal. Costs can also be influenced by the specific brand, design complexity, and any necessary subfloor preparation required for your Burien property.
